1,226,502. Ignition systems; timing ignition. COMPAGNIE DES COMPTEURS. Jan. 27, 1969 [Jan. 25, 1968; Nov.21, 1968], No.4497/69. Heading F1B. The element 100 which may be of the electromechanical or electronic type is connected to the circuit 101 thus enabling the signals coming from the element to be shaped. The circuit 102 is responsible for generating and defining a timebase. The timebase is obtained by variable timing arrangements involving in particular the capacitors 121 and 122. The capacitor 121 has one charging time constant and two discharge time constants. The circuit 103 is a voltage threshold device controlled by the signal coming from the capacitor 122 in order to produce an output signal which generates the ignition spark. At all times the transistor 149 supplies a collector current proportional to the voltage across the terminals of the capacitor 121 . The resistance of the resistor 151 can be made a function of the vacuum in the induction manifold. On completion of the discharge of the capacitor 122 the transistor 141 goes into saturation, thus discharging the capacitor 155 across the resistor 157 and blocking the transistors 156, 158 and 159 so that the primary coil current is cut off. The duration of the spark corresponds to the time of discharge of the capacitor 155 and can decrease with rising speed. |
